Firefighters spent 40 minutes tackling a blaze at a wood merchants.
They were called to the timber yard in Twitty Fee, Danbury, at 6.34am this morning and found an extractor unit alight.
The fire was extinguished by 7.15am but the two crews remained on scene to ensure no hotspots remained.
An investigation will be carried out to establish the cause of the incident.
It was the incident dealt with by working crews during a two hour strike by FBU members this morning.
